• Home
  • History
  • Annotate
  • Raw
  • Download
  • only in /freebsd-13-stable/sys/dev/usb/input/

Lines Matching defs:sc_mode

673 	mousemode_t         sc_mode;
2143 buf[0] = sc->sc_mode.syncmask[1];
2150 if (sc->sc_mode.level == 1) {
2157 sc->sc_mode.packetsize, 1);
2281 sc->sc_mode.protocol = MOUSE_PROTO_MSC;
2282 sc->sc_mode.rate = -1;
2283 sc->sc_mode.resolution = MOUSE_RES_UNKNOWN;
2284 sc->sc_mode.packetsize = MOUSE_MSC_PACKETSIZE;
2285 sc->sc_mode.syncmask[0] = MOUSE_MSC_SYNCMASK;
2286 sc->sc_mode.syncmask[1] = MOUSE_MSC_SYNC;
2287 sc->sc_mode.accelfactor = 0;
2288 sc->sc_mode.level = 0;
2518 *(mousemode_t *)addr = sc->sc_mode;
2530 sc->sc_mode.level = mode.level;
2534 if (sc->sc_mode.level == 0) {
2535 sc->sc_mode.protocol = MOUSE_PROTO_MSC;
2536 sc->sc_mode.packetsize = MOUSE_MSC_PACKETSIZE;
2537 sc->sc_mode.syncmask[0] = MOUSE_MSC_SYNCMASK;
2538 sc->sc_mode.syncmask[1] = MOUSE_MSC_SYNC;
2539 } else if (sc->sc_mode.level == 1) {
2540 sc->sc_mode.protocol = MOUSE_PROTO_SYSMOUSE;
2541 sc->sc_mode.packetsize = MOUSE_SYS_PACKETSIZE;
2542 sc->sc_mode.syncmask[0] = MOUSE_SYS_SYNCMASK;
2543 sc->sc_mode.syncmask[1] = MOUSE_SYS_SYNC;
2548 *(int *)addr = sc->sc_mode.level;
2555 sc->sc_mode.level = *(int *)addr;
2558 if (sc->sc_mode.level == 0) {
2559 sc->sc_mode.protocol = MOUSE_PROTO_MSC;
2560 sc->sc_mode.packetsize = MOUSE_MSC_PACKETSIZE;
2561 sc->sc_mode.syncmask[0] = MOUSE_MSC_SYNCMASK;
2562 sc->sc_mode.syncmask[1] = MOUSE_MSC_SYNC;
2563 } else if (sc->sc_mode.level == 1) {
2564 sc->sc_mode.protocol = MOUSE_PROTO_SYSMOUSE;
2565 sc->sc_mode.packetsize = MOUSE_SYS_PACKETSIZE;
2566 sc->sc_mode.syncmask[0] = MOUSE_SYS_SYNCMASK;
2567 sc->sc_mode.syncmask[1] = MOUSE_SYS_SYNC;